Because the name of the magazine is WOODcraft, I threw a lot of naturally finished wood at this one-a lot for me, anyway.

Thanks to my good buddy, and photographer for Woodpeckers, Inc., Will Kanzeg, for the attached photos. Capturing motion in a still photo is an art in itself.

My greatest challenge in this project was "rusting" the "cast iron" gears without making it look contrived. I used silver and copper acrylic paint on Baltic birch plywood and then buffed it to 12,000-grit-that's right, 12,000!
I don't mess around. :)
